How Do I Start Cleaning My House?

With 6 free spring cleaning checklists for you to choose from to help direct you through all of the tasks needed to complete the job. I suggest tackling one or maybe two rooms per day.

If you try to accomplish too many tasks at once you will just get discouraged and not finish all of your spring cleaning duties.  There is even a checklist for “Things you probably are forgetting to sanitize!”, which is incredibly important these days!

Keep your kitchen sink fresh and clean with these affordable and eco-friendly cleaning tips. #greencleaning #frugalliving #diycleansers

A garbage disposal is a great way to keep your kitchen tidy, but shoving bits of food down the drain can breed lots of germs and bacteria. This bacteria can leave a stench throughout your kitchen. Maybe you think you have cleaned it out but the smell just won’t go away. Luckily, there are lots of options to get it clean and smelling fresh.
